Understanding the Composition of Catalytic Converters
Catalytic converters are essential components in vehicles that help to reduce harmful emissions into the atmosphere. Understanding the composition of catalytic converters is crucial for precious metals recycling entrepreneurs looking to increase profitability through recovering valuable metals from these devices.
Catalytic converters typically consist of a ceramic or metallic monolith core coated with a combination of precious metals such as platinum, palladium, and rhodium. These metals serve as catalysts that facilitate the conversion of harmful gases into less toxic substances.
By knowing the composition of catalytic converters, entrepreneurs can identify the types and amounts of precious metals present in each unit. This knowledge is essential for developing efficient recycling processes that maximize metal recovery and profitability.
Furthermore, understanding the composition of catalytic converters allows entrepreneurs to differentiate between various converter models and grades based on their metal content. This information enables targeted dismantling and processing techniques to extract the maximum value from each unit.

Methods for Extracting Precious Metals from Catalytic Converters
There are several methods that precious metals recycling entrepreneurs can use to extract valuable metals from catalytic converters. Here are some common techniques:
1. Pyrometallurgical Process: This method involves heating the catalytic converter to high temperatures to burn off the organic materials, leaving behind the precious metals. The remaining material is then processed to recover metals like platinum, palladium, and rhodium.
2. Hydrometallurgical Process: In this process, the catalytic converter is dissolved in strong acids to separate the precious metals from the other materials. The metals are then recovered through a series of chemical reactions and filtration processes.
3. Mechanical Separation: This method involves crushing the catalytic converters to break them down into smaller pieces. The materials are then separated using techniques like sieving or magnetic separation to isolate the precious metals.
4. Leaching: Leaching involves using a chemical solution to dissolve the precious metals from the catalytic converter substrate. The metals are then recovered from the solution through precipitation or other purification methods.
By employing one or a combination of these methods, precious metals recycling entrepreneurs can effectively recover valuable metals from catalytic converters, thus increasing profitability in their recycling operations.
Importance of Proper Handling and Storage of Recovered Metals
As a precious metals recycling entrepreneur focused on increasing profitability through recovering valuable metals from catalytic converters, it is crucial to emphasize the importance of proper handling and storage of these recovered metals. Effective management of the recovered metals not only ensures their quality but also plays a significant role in maximizing your profits.
Proper handling starts with ensuring that the recovered metals are separated and stored in a way that prevents contamination and degradation. This means keeping different types of metals separate to maintain their purity and value. Contamination can significantly reduce the worth of the metals, impacting your overall profitability.
Additionally, storing the recovered metals in suitable containers or designated areas is essential to prevent any damage or loss. Proper storage conditions, such as controlling humidity and temperature levels, can help preserve the quality of the metals and prevent any potential hazards.

Market Opportunities and Strategies for Selling Recovered Metals
One of the key factors in increasing profitability through recovering valuable metals from catalytic converters is effectively tapping into market opportunities and implementing smart strategies for selling these recovered metals. Here are some essential tips to help you maximize your returns:
1. Research the Market: Before diving into selling recovered metals, it's crucial to conduct thorough research on the market demand, pricing trends, and potential buyers. Understanding the market dynamics will enable you to make informed decisions and optimize your sales strategy.
2. Build Strong Relationships: Establishing strong relationships with metal refiners, auto recyclers, and other potential buyers is essential for securing profitable deals. Networking within the industry and nurturing these relationships can lead to long-term partnerships and better pricing opportunities.
3. Focus on Quality: Consistently delivering high-quality recovered metals can set you apart in the market and attract premium buyers. Implement quality control measures in your recycling process to ensure that the metals you offer meet industry standards and specifications.
4. Explore Multiple Sales Channels: Diversifying your sales channels can help you reach a wider audience and increase your sales volume. Consider utilizing online platforms, auctions, direct sales, and partnerships with metal brokers to maximize your market reach.
5. Stay Informed about Market Trends: Keep abreast of the latest market trends, metal prices, and regulatory changes that may impact the industry. Being informed allows you to adjust your pricing strategy, anticipate market shifts, and make proactive decisions to stay competitive.

Compliance with Environmental Regulations and Best Practices
As a precious metals recycling entrepreneur focusing on recovering valuable metals from catalytic converters, it is crucial to prioritize compliance with environmental regulations and adhere to best practices. Not only does this ensure the sustainability of your operations, but it also enhances your reputation within the industry.
One of the key aspects of compliance is understanding and following the regulations set forth by environmental agencies at the local, state, and federal levels. These regulations dictate how catalytic converters should be processed, stored, and disposed of to minimize environmental impact.
It is essential to invest in proper equipment and technologies that enable you to extract precious metals from catalytic converters efficiently and in an environmentally friendly manner. Using advanced metal recovery techniques not only improves the purity of the recovered metals but also reduces the emissions and waste generated during the recycling process.
Regular training and education for your staff on environmental best practices are essential to ensure that everyone in your team is aware of the importance of compliance. Implementing strict protocols for handling catalytic converters and other materials can help prevent accidents and minimize the risk of environmental contamination.
Collaborating with reputable recycling partners and staying informed about the latest developments in metal recovery technologies can also contribute to your compliance efforts.
